Lenovo launches smart devices powered by Google Assistant

Lenovo launched new smart devices for the connected home experience. These smart devices are powered by Google Assistant. After the launch of its Smart Display and Smart Clock, Lenovo has launched its 7-inch Smart Display, Lenovo Smart Bulb, and Smart Camera.

With the 7-inch Lenovo Smart Display, one can control over 5,000 smart home devices from major brands, answer video calls, monitor the kids’ room, or check who’s at the door through any smart camera. It features dual-array microphones and a full-range speaker and can recognise voice across the room. Like the 10-inch devices, this one also is made from with a full fabric soft-touch cover. The 7-inch Lenovo Smart Display is available at Rs. 8,999 from Lenovo.com, Flipkart and Croma.

Lenovo Smart Bulb can be controlled via voice to power on/off, change color, temperature, and brightness. The Lenovo Smart Bulb is plug and play and can be operated through the Lenovo Link app or voice as it works with the Google Assistant as well as Amazon Alexa. Lenovo has not yet revealed the pricing of the Smart Bulb, considering there are already plenty of Smart Bulbs available in the market, they should price it competitively.


With smart cameras, one can monitor the home or office from a remote location via the internet. Lenovo Smart Camera offers high-resolution images with a wide field of view (FOV), for better visibility. It scans the area with a 355-degree FOV from side to side and 120 degrees up and down. And with infrared night vision at a distance of up to 20 meters, users can see inside the home at night. It also features a mic and speaker and allows for two-way audio capability. The Smart Camera also works with Google Assistant and Amazon Alexa. The pricing and availability of smart camera is also not yet revealed.
